# Pagination config — Lanternfish Public API
#
# Welcome aboard. All list endpoints are cursor-paginated; offset params
# were removed in v3. PAGE_SIZE_DEFAULT=25 and PAGE_SIZE_MAX=100 are hard
# caps enforced at the gateway, not per-route. Cursors are opaque — never
# parse them client-side or in tests. Raising PAGE_SIZE_MAX needs a perf
# review first. Cursors are signed before leaving the service, and the
# signing secret is set on the line directly below.

vault entry, yagef-bahop: COURIER_KEY29=5cc62eb51255862256337c33c5be9

Uncompressed batches from third-party plugins pushed our collectors past memory limits during the spike. Going forward, the SDK will gzip any batch above a size threshold and reject payloads exceeding a hard cap. Plugin authors should rely on the SDK defaults rather than hand-rolling compression, since the collector negotiates encoding per connection. If you must override, stay within the published bounds or batches will be dropped silently. The defaults are as follows.

tuning constants:
THRESHOLDS = {
    "kelix": 280,
    "druvan": 756,
    "oliael": 399,
}

Q: How do visitors get into the Dunmore Systems pop-up office at the Kellbridge Trade Fair? A: The pop-up unit is Stand 42B, Hall North. Fair security handles the main gates; our unit has its own keypad door at the rear. Reception staff should sign visitors in on the tablet, issue a paper wristband, and escort them inside — no unaccompanied entry, even for exhibitors from neighbouring stands. Staff working the stand enter using the code below.

staff pass of yaguf-kahif = bdg-GEMQXN-35601139

// Encoding sniffing for user-uploaded text files in Saltgrass.
// We check BOM first, then a capped statistical pass (8 KB max)
// to avoid unbounded reads on hostile uploads. Ambiguous files
// fall back to this constant rather than guessing, which closed
// the smuggling vector flagged in the last audit. Fixed as of the
// build noted below.

trace token, bawif-tajof: htk14_21e308fc7b4137